Route description

SR 100 begins at an intersection with US 221 (Floyd Pike) at the eastern edge of the town of Hillsville. The state highway heads north as two-lane undivided Sylvatus Smith Highway through northeastern Carroll County. SR 100 passes through the hamlet of Sylvatus before entering Wythe County and crossing Little Reed Island Creek. The state highway, whose name is now Wysor Highway, crosses the New River at Barren Springs then enters Pulaski County. SR 100 continues north to its

SR 100 continues north as Pulaski–Giles Turnpike, which crosses Walker Creek at its confluence with Little Walker Creek and intersects SR 42 (Blue Grass Trail) at Poplar Hill. The state highway expands to a four-lane divided highway again at Staffordsville, north of which the highway leaves the vicinity of Walker Creek. The two directions of SR 100 follow different alignments—northbound straight and southbound curvy—south of Pearisburg. The state highway enters the town of Pearisburg on Main Street, which reduces to an undivided highway and then two lanes. In the center of town, SR 100 intersects US 460 Business (Wenonah Avenue) and runs concurrently with the U.S. Highway on Main Street through downtown. At the north end of downtown, SR 100 veers northwest on Main Street, which is again four lanes, while US 460 Business heads north to its terminus at US 460. At the west end of town, SR 100 veers west onto two-lane Narrows Road, which parallels the south side of the New River and Norfolk Southern's East River District rail line to the town of Narrows. The state highway enters town as Main Street and reaches its northern terminus at SR 61 (Monroe Street).
